140d269c0SPetr Machata# SPDX-License-Identifier: GPL-2.0+ OR MIT 240d269c0SPetr Machata 371082faaSDavid WeiTEST_GEN_FILES = iou-zcrx 471082faaSDavid Wei 540d269c0SPetr MachataTEST_PROGS = \ 61d0dc857SWillem de Bruijn csum.py \ 740d269c0SPetr Machata devlink_port_split.py \ 880230864SStanislav Fomichev devmem.py \ 940d269c0SPetr Machata ethtool.sh \ 1040d269c0SPetr Machata ethtool_extended_state.sh \ 1140d269c0SPetr Machata ethtool_mm.sh \ 1240d269c0SPetr Machata ethtool_rmon.sh \ 1340d269c0SPetr Machata hw_stats_l3.sh \ 1440d269c0SPetr Machata hw_stats_l3_gre.sh \ 1571082faaSDavid Wei iou-zcrx.py \ 16185646a8SJakub Kicinski irq.py \ 1740d269c0SPetr Machata loopback.sh \ 189da271f8SJakub Kicinski pp_alloc_fail.py \ 19f898c16aSJakub Kicinski rss_api.py \ 20da87cabaSGal Pressman rss_ctx.py \ 210d0f4174SJakub Kicinski rss_input_xfrm.py \ 22*c347fb0fSBui Quang Minh tso.py \ 2340d269c0SPetr Machata xsk_reconfig.py \ 2440d269c0SPetr Machata # 2540d269c0SPetr Machata 2640d269c0SPetr MachataTEST_FILES := \ 2740d269c0SPetr Machata ethtool_lib.sh \ 2840d269c0SPetr Machata # 2940d269c0SPetr Machata 30ff4b2bfaSJakub KicinskiTEST_INCLUDES := \ 3140d269c0SPetr Machata $(wildcard lib/py/*.py ../lib/py/*.py) \ 3240d269c0SPetr Machata ../../../net/lib.sh \ 3340d269c0SPetr Machata ../../../net/forwarding/lib.sh \ 3440d269c0SPetr Machata ../../../net/forwarding/ipip_lib.sh \ 3540d269c0SPetr Machata ../../../net/forwarding/tc_common.sh \ 3640d269c0SPetr Machata # 37be43a6b2SStanislav Fomichev 38be43a6b2SStanislav Fomichev# YNL files, must be before "include ..lib.mk" 39be43a6b2SStanislav FomichevYNL_GEN_FILES := ncdevmem 40185646a8SJakub KicinskiTEST_GEN_FILES += $(YNL_GEN_FILES) 41be43a6b2SStanislav FomichevTEST_GEN_FILES += $(patsubst %.c,%.o,$(wildcard *.bpf.c)) 4240d269c0SPetr Machata 43be43a6b2SStanislav Fomichevinclude ../../../lib.mk 44be43a6b2SStanislav Fomichev 45be43a6b2SStanislav Fomichev# YNL build 46be43a6b2SStanislav FomichevYNL_GENS := ethtool netdev 47185646a8SJakub Kicinskiinclude ../../../net/ynl.mk 48185646a8SJakub Kicinski 49ca0b04baSLinus Torvaldsinclude ../../../net/bpf.mk 5071082faaSDavid Wei 51$(OUTPUT)/iou-zcrx: LDLIBS += -luring 52